Lucile Guo | 1 comments I started reading the series in 2012 or so. The author's last name is something along the lines of "Skralinsky" but I know that all variations I'm coming up with are wrong. The books: the main characters are Jack (around 14yo) and his sister Ashley (11ish). Their mom is similar to a social worker; their whole family takes in temporary foster kids. There's usually a new foster child in every book/adventure. The book in question takes place mostly in Hawaii, the mom is supposed to be on her vacation, the dad gets to photograph a volcanic eruption, they take in a Vietnamese(?) foster child at the last minute. The kid had separated from his family as they were escaping their home country which is why he is now in foster care, his grandfather is a purple heart recipient, he has an aunt/grandmother of sorts in Hawaii too.

Melissa  Mackey  (melissamackey) | 1 comments The Mysteries in Our National Parks book series by Gloria Skurzynski & Alane Ferguson includes books Wolf Stalker, Rage of Fire, Cliff-Hanger (Mysteries in Our National Park), and several more.)
